# dbitsDNS
dbitsDNS is our DNS filtering service powered by DNSFilter. It blocks malicious websites, phishing attempts, and unwanted content at the network level - before threats ever reach your devices.
## How DNS Filtering Works
Every time you visit a website, your device asks a DNS server "where is example.com?" DNS filtering checks that request against threat intelligence and content policies before answering.
- **Malicious site?** Blocked before it loads.
- **Phishing attempt?** Blocked before you see it.
- **Inappropriate content?** Blocked based on your policy.
This happens in milliseconds, invisibly, for every device on your network.

## What's Blocked
### All Tiers
- **Malware & Ransomware:** Sites known to distribute malicious software
- **Phishing:** Fake login pages and credential harvesting sites
- **Cryptojacking:** Sites that hijack your computer to mine cryptocurrency
- **Newly Registered Domains:** Often used for attacks (configurable)
### Pro, Enterprise, Education
- **Content Categories:** 30+ categories including adult content, gambling, social media, streaming, etc.
- **Custom Blocklists:** Add specific domains to block
- **Custom Allowlists:** Ensure critical sites are never blocked

## Deployment Options
### Network-Wide (Router/Firewall)
Configure your router to use dbitsDNS servers. All devices on the network are automatically protected - no software to install.
### Per-Device (Roaming Agent)
For laptops that leave the office, we can install a lightweight agent that enforces DNS filtering anywhere - home, coffee shop, hotel Wi-Fi.

## What dbitsDNS Doesn't Do
- **Doesn't inspect encrypted traffic:** We see domain names, not page contents
- **Doesn't block apps:** Only web traffic that uses DNS (most apps do)
- **Doesn't replace antivirus:** It's a layer of protection, not a complete solution
- **Doesn't log personal data:** We see domains, not what you do on them
DNS filtering is one layer in a defense-in-depth security strategy.
